of opportunities Bonney was one
of the first to use the term «citizen
science» in 1994 as a way to more easily describe the
types of volunteer - based studies that had become more
popular at the university since the end
of the 1980s.

Acclaimed philosopher and historian A.C. Grayling points to three primary factors that led to the rise
of vernacular (
popular) languages in philosophy, theology,
science, and literature; the rise
of the individual as a general and not merely an aristocratic
type; and the invention and application
of instruments and measurement in the study
of the natural world.

Popular Science has a relatively user - friendly definition
of «bomb cyclone» you can check out, but this
type of weather event is essentially a super fast drop in pressure (bomb) caused by warm air meeting cold air, combined with the rotation
of the Earth to create a swirling effect (cyclone).
